[. . . ] If you have the lock-on feature engaged during use and your saw becomes disconnected from power supply, disengage the lock-on feature immediately. WARNING Before connecting your saw to power supply source, always check to be sure it is not in lockon position (depress and release switch trigger). Failure to do so could result in accidental starting of your saw resulting in possible serious injury. Also, do not lock the trigger on jobs where your saw may need to be stopped suddenly. 2) Your saw has a variable speed control selector (2) designed to allow operator control and adjustment of speed and power limits. The speed and power of your saw can be increased (R) or decreased (L) by rotating the variable speed control selector in the direction of the arrows. Note: Hold your saw in normal operating position and turn the variable speed control selector counterclockwise to increase speed and power. If you wish to lock the switch on at a given speed, depress the switch trigger, push in and hold the lock-on button, and release the switch trigger. Next, adjust the variable speed control selector until the desired speed is reached. Note: If the variable speed control selector is fully turned in the clockwise direction (zero setting) your saw may not run. Note: If you desire not to use the variable speed control selector, turn it in the full counterclockwise direction. This will allow the speed of your saw to be controlled by the amount of switch trigger depression. WARNING Your saw should never be connected to power supply when you are assembling parts, making adjustments, installing or removing blades or when not in use. Disconnecting your saw will prevent accidental starting which could cause serious injury. WARNING Failure to unplug your saw could result in accidental starting causing possible serious injury. Check to make sure the back of the saw blade is properly positioned in the groove of the roller guide (12). WARNING To avoid possible serious injury, always wear safety goggles or safety glasses with side shields. Keep hands and fingers away, from the motor housing and blade clamp and do not reach underneath work while blade is cutting. WARNING To avoid serious personal injury, do not use saw without safety guard properly in place. WARNING Excessive side pressure to the blade could result in broken blades or damage to the material being cut. 7) Bevel cutting angles may be adjusted from 0° to 45° right or left. All Ryobi products are guaranteed against manufacturing defects and defective parts for a period of twenty four (24) months from the date stated on the original invoice drawn up by the retailer and given to the end user. Deterioration caused by normal wear and tear, unauthorised or improper use or maintenance, or overload are excluded from this guarantee as are accessories such as battery packs, light bulbs, blades, fittings, bags, etc. In the event of malfunction during the warranty period, please take the NON-DISMANTLED product, along with the proof of purchase, to your retailer or nearest Authorised Ryobi Service Centre.
